Understanding the LI-2 Aircraft
First off, the LI-2 aircraft itself is a significant piece of aviation history. Originating from the Soviet Union, the LI-2 was a workhorse, widely used for both military and civilian transport. Known for its ruggedness and reliability, it served in various capacities, from cargo transport to passenger flights. However, like any aircraft, its safety depended heavily on maintenance, weather conditions, and the skill of the pilot. The LI-2, a license-built version of the Douglas DC-3, played a crucial role in Soviet aviation. Its robust design allowed it to operate in challenging conditions, making it a staple for both military and civilian operations. The LI-2's design featured a twin-engine configuration, typically powered by radial engines. These engines were known for their durability but also required careful maintenance to ensure optimal performance. The aircraft's structure was primarily metal, providing a sturdy frame capable of withstanding significant stresses during flight. Inside, the LI-2 could accommodate a sizable number of passengers or a substantial cargo load, making it versatile for different missions. Its cockpit was equipped with standard instrumentation for the era, including navigational tools and flight controls that demanded a skilled and experienced pilot. Despite its age, many LI-2s continued to fly for decades, a testament to their enduring design and the quality of their construction.
